Atlas 200 DK极简连接指南单Type-C线实现SSH与网络共享刚拿到Atlas 200 DK开发板的开发者们往往会被复杂的网络配置流程劝退。传统方案需要同时连接Type-C线和网线不仅线材杂乱还容易遇到驱动冲突、IP配置错误等问题。本文将分享一种仅用一根普通安卓手机线就能同时实现SSH连接和网络共享的极简方案。1. 准备工作与环境检查在开始之前请确保你手头有以下设备Atlas 200 DK开发板Model 3000一根Type-C to USB数据线普通安卓手机线即可Windows 10/11笔记本电脑重要检查项确认Type-C线支持数据传输有些充电线仅支持供电开发板已通过SD卡刷入官方系统镜像关闭Windows防火墙和杀毒软件的实时防护临时提示如果之前尝试过其他连接方式建议先完全卸载之前的驱动避免冲突。2. 驱动安装与避坑指南2.1 安装USB RNDIS驱动这是整个流程中最容易出问题的环节。以下是经过验证的可靠步骤连接开发板与电脑等待设备管理器出现未知设备右键选择更新驱动程序 → 浏览我的计算机以查找驱动程序手动指定驱动路径时不要选择Windows自带的RNDIS驱动而是使用华为官方驱动常见错误解决方案错误现象可能原因解决方法设备管理器显示黄色感叹号驱动签名问题临时禁用驱动程序强制签名连接时断时续供电不足换用主板后置USB接口无法识别设备线材问题更换为知名品牌数据线2.2 网络适配器配置成功安装驱动后网络连接中会出现一个新的以太网适配器。按以下步骤配置# 开发板端网络配置通过后续SSH连接后设置 sudo vi /etc/netplan/01-netcfg.yaml # 添加以下内容 network: version: 2 renderer: networkd ethernets: usb0: dhcp4: no addresses: [192.168.1.223/24] gateway4: 192.168.1.1 nameservers: addresses: [8.8.8.8, 8.8.4.4]Windows端适配器配置IPv4地址192.168.1.1子网掩码255.255.255.0默认网关留空3. 一站式网络共享配置传统方案需要额外网线而我们的极简方法只需打开Windows网络和Internet设置选择已连接互联网的适配器如Wi-Fi→ 属性 → 共享允许共享给USB RNDIS适配器关键细节共享后Windows会自动将USB适配器IP改为192.168.137.1需要相应调整开发板端的网关设置sudo route add default gw 192.168.137.14. SSH连接与验证使用MobaXterm或PuTTY进行连接主机192.168.1.223用户名HwHiAiUser密码Mind123连接成功后验证网络共享是否生效ping baidu.com # 成功响应表示配置正确如果遇到连接问题按此顺序排查检查物理连接是否牢固确认驱动安装正确设备管理器无感叹号验证IP配置是否在同一网段尝试重启开发板和电脑5. 高级技巧与优化5.1 持久化网络配置为避免每次重启后重新配置将路由设置添加到启动脚本sudo vi /etc/rc.local # 在exit 0前添加 route add default gw 192.168.137.15.2 带宽优化USB 2.0的理论带宽为480Mbps实际使用中可通过以下设置提升速度关闭图形界面如果不需要sudo systemctl set-default multi-user.target优化SSH配置sudo vi /etc/ssh/sshd_config # 添加以下参数 Compression yes TCPKeepAlive yes5.3 替代方案对比连接方式所需线材稳定性速度复杂度单Type-C线1根★★★★★★★★★Type-C网线2根★★★★★★★★★★★★★无线连接无★★★★★★★★★6. 实际开发中的应用场景这种极简连接方式特别适合移动办公场景咖啡馆、实验室等快速原型开发阶段教学演示环境资源有限的开发条件在真实项目中我发现这种连接方式足够支撑基本的Python脚本开发模型轻量级训练实时推理测试日志分析和监控遇到需要大文件传输的情况建议配合rsync进行增量同步rsync -avz -e ssh /local/path HwHiAiUser192.168.1.223:/remote/path记住技术方案的选择永远是在资源限制和需求之间寻找平衡点。这根普通的Type-C线可能就是开启你AI开发之旅的最佳伙伴。